Oracle sqlplus queries pdf file

This tutorial provides an introduction to the structured. I need to pass that as a parameter through a shell script to the sqlplus inside the same shell script. Introduction to oracle 11g sql programming contributing authors. To start sqlplus and connect to the default database. Sqlplus commands have a different syntax from sql commands or plsql blocks. Sql is an ansi american national standards institute standard language, but. Continuing a long sqlplus command on additional lines. If a variable is referenced but is not defined, sqlplus stops and prompts for a value. Chaim katzis an oracle certified professional who has worked with oracle. I want to use this data line by line as input to an sql query which i run by connecting to an oracle database from shell. How to use spool command to save sql script resultset to a file,and filename include date format.

If you have code for similar scenario, please ehlp. I know i can run multiple queries saved in file with go statement between them and save the result into file with spool command but this will save the whole result into a single file how can i export. Sqlplus is a commandline tool that provides access to the oracle rdbms. If you need to see all queries from all sessions for a short window of time and you need a really simple solution, this is what i do. Developers and dbas get help from oracle experts on.

This allows you to easily create a pdf file that contains the results of multiple queries. System global area sga the sga is a group of shared memory structures, known as sga components, that contain data and control information for one oracle database instance. Format models and the column command are described in more detail in the column command and in the oracle database sql reference. Creating high fidelity pdf reports with oracle application. Input and output files for oracle to save the transcript of an sqlplus session or part of a session. A collection of 25 faqs on oracle commandline sqlplus client tool.

The above answers will only show you sql being run in one session, this gives all sql across all sessions, easily. An advantage is that no prompt will be generated in the output file. Submit plsql blocks to the oracle server for execution. Mini users guide for sqlplus oracle sqlplus programming. To get online help for sqlplus commands, type help at the. Create a temp table to store all the retrieved sql. Issue ddl commands, such as those used to create, alter, or drop database objects such as tables, indexes, and users. Oracle tutorials save query output to a local file. This section provides an introduction to sql command line sqlplus, an interactive and batch commandline query tool that is installed with oracle database express edition. Creating high fidelity pdf reports with oracle application express. Sql statements can be issued at the sql prompt and file containing sql statements can be executed from within sqlplus. But the challenge is i have more than 6 to 7 queries each of more than couple of 100 of lines, what is the best approach to pass. Complex queries this chapter describes more advanced features of the sql language standard for relational databases. It is easy to export and save output of executed sql plus query results to excel xls sheet using toad but how to do it on sql prompt.

Sqlplus users guide and reference oracle help center. To start spooling the output to an operating system. Sqlplus is the premier command line tool for doing just about every administrative task in oracle that does not involve a rac cluster use server control andor data guard use the data guard. You can execute many queries in oracle database such as insert, update, delete, alter table, drop, create and select. Find answers to sqlplus multiple queries on same page or report from the expert community at experts exchange. Is it posisble to execute all in a folder with out creating a single file which as ref to all other scripts. The oracle database sql language quick reference is intended for. Prompting for values the most reliable and robust method for getting input from the user is to explicitly prompt for values using the accept and prompt commands. In order to better understand sql, all the example queries make use of a simple database. You have also used sqlplus to run the queries in chapter 2. I have a sqlplus script that executes several queries and spools into a single. The database is formed from 2 tables, car and driver. Danielle hopkins, john mcalister, and rob roselius published by itcourseware, llc, 7245 south havana street, suite 100, centennial. How to spool sqlplus output to microsoft excel format orahow.

To do so you need to use some text formatting options and. If you are not using a file to execute the plsql scripts, then simply copy your plsql code and rightclick on the. As your queries become more complicated, you will want to be able to edit your queries. Throughout this guide, examples showing how to enter commands use a common command syntax and a common set of sample tables. Oracle sqlplus substitution variables oracle scripting. Hi masters, i want to run 45 sql queries one by one in sqlplus. Export sql results to excel using sqlplus peoplesoft. Sql statements can be issued at the sql prompt and file containing sql statements can. Oracle database sql language reference oracle docs. Oracle sql is a superset of the american national standards institute ansi and the international organization.

It consists in a fully customizable script shell for bash. Enter host notepad at the sql prompt to open a text. Enter sqlplus commands to configure the sqlplus environment. Oracle sql help run script from athena prompt in any xterm in order to open new xterm window. Objectives after completing this lesson, you should be able to do the following. Examples of how to run and execute these types of commands are found on the following pages. Examples of how to run and execute these types of commands are found on. Connecting to oracle via sqlplus mit opencourseware.

Here is quick tip on how to easily export sql results into an excel file. Tins lesson also covers the use of sqlplus commands to execute. This approach has the benefit of allowing you to copy all oracle tables in a schema into csv spreadsheet files. Hi, i am trying to use automation to execute all scripts in a folder using sql plus via batch script. The easiest way to do this is to use the host command. Sqlplus does not store sqlplus commands in the sql buffer.

Oracle and java are registered trademarks of oracle andor its affiliates. Preface this reference contains a complete description of the structured query language sql used to manage information in an oracle database. You can continue a long sqlplus command by typing a hyphen at the end of the line and pressing return. Clear answers are provided with tutorial exercises on creating tnsnames. List the capabilities of sql select statements execute a basic select statement differentiate between sql statements. In this tutorial, you will create a report query with. Spooling queries with results in psql dzone database. Sqlplus commander is textbased user interface tui framework to query data on oracle db in a smart way. I have the function which parse and create the csv file just like above code.

538 937 1400 1276 1520 1138 817 780 638 165 581 413 1476 173 650 879 209 631 1033 18 306 548 735 1445 625 246 1129 958 422 405 1056 314 1109 23 1126 1203 1049 328 245 1147